Technical Field
[0001] This application relates to the field of aerosol nozzle technology, specifically to a split-type nasal spray nozzle. Background Technology
[0002] Nasal sprays are a common form of medication delivery, used to spray drugs into the nasal cavity to treat nasal-related conditions or provide other therapeutic effects. Traditional nasal sprays typically use a non-removable, one-piece nozzle design, meaning the nozzle and spray holder are integrated and cannot be replaced or cleaned.
[0003] However, this one-piece nozzle structure has some problems. First, manufacturing such a nozzle requires a significant amount of time and manpower to create the molds because the nozzle's structure is relatively complex. Second, once the nozzle is damaged or clogged, it cannot be replaced or cleaned, causing users to be unable to continue using the spray or requiring the purchase of a completely new spray holder, increasing usage costs and waste.
[0004] Therefore, a new type of nasal spray nozzle structure is needed to solve these problems. Utility Model Content

[0023] The present invention will be further described below with reference to the accompanying drawings:
[0024] like Figure 1-5 As shown, a split-type nasal spray nozzle includes a spray base 1, a nozzle opening 10, a pressing sleeve 2, a spray head 3, a spray channel 4, a snap-fit groove 20, a first abutting groove 11, a second abutting groove 12, a first abutting plate 21, and a second abutting plate 22.
[0025] A split-type nasal spray nozzle includes a spray base 1 with a nozzle opening 10. A pressing sleeve 2 passes through the nozzle opening 10, and a spray head 3 is fitted inside the pressing sleeve 2. A spray channel 4 for spraying into the nasal cavity is formed between the spray head 3 and the pressing sleeve 2. The pressing sleeve 2 can drive the spray head 3 to move up and down relative to the nozzle opening 10 to spray the spray from the spray head 3 into the spray channel 4. By setting a split-type spray base, pressing sleeve, and spray head, the user can easily remove or install the spray head from the spray base. When the spray head needs to be replaced, the user only needs to replace the spray head part without having to buy a brand new spray bottle, saving costs and reducing resource waste. The split design allows the spray head to be removed separately for cleaning, which is very important for maintaining the cleanliness and hygiene of the spray channel, preventing the spray head from becoming clogged and bacteria from growing, ensuring the quality and effectiveness of the spray. The design of the spray channel ensures that the spray is sprayed from the spray head into the nasal cavity, providing accurate and effective drug delivery.
[0026] Preferably, the pressing sleeve 2 has a snap-fit groove 20, and the spray head 3 has a snap-fit ring 30 on its periphery corresponding to the snap-fit groove 20, which can engage with the snap-fit groove 20 to snap the spray head 3 onto the pressing sleeve 2. Through the engagement of the snap-fit ring and the snap-fit groove, the spray head can be firmly fixed on the pressing sleeve, ensuring that the spray head will not fall off or loosen when the user uses the spray. This snap-fit design can increase the connection force between the spray head and the pressing sleeve and provide stable spraying operation.
[0027] Preferably, the spray base 1 has a first abutment groove 11 extending towards the nozzle orifice 10, and the spray base 1 has a second abutment groove 12 located opposite to the first abutment groove 11. The pressing sleeve 2 has a first abutment plate 21 and a second abutment plate 22 on its periphery corresponding to the first abutment groove 11 and the second abutment groove 12, respectively, to engage with the first abutment groove 11 and the second abutment groove 12, thereby confining the pressing sleeve 2 to the nozzle orifice 10. Through the engagement of the first abutment plate and the second abutment plate with the first abutment groove and the second abutment groove, the pressing sleeve can be fixed to the spray base and its position on the nozzle orifice is restricted. This limiting design ensures a firm and reliable connection between the pressing sleeve and the spray base, preventing the spray head from loosening or falling off during use.
[0028] Preferably, the first abutment groove 11 is provided with an insertion plate 12 that can be inserted into the first abutment plate 21. The first abutment plate 21 is provided with an insertion hole 21 corresponding to the insertion plate 12 for insertion. Through the design of the insertion plate and the insertion hole, it can be ensured that the insertion plate can be firmly inserted into the first abutment groove, thereby positioning the pressing sleeve on the base, providing better connectivity and stability, and ensuring that the pressing sleeve will not loosen or fall off during use.
[0029] Preferably, the end of the pressing sleeve 2 away from the nozzle opening 10 is also provided with a spray hole 22 that connects to the outside and the spray channel 4. When the pressing sleeve is pressed, the pressure from the outside will be transmitted to the spray channel through the spray hole, thereby realizing the spraying function of liquid or gas. More preferably, the spray hole is spiral-shaped to facilitate the normal operation of the spray.
[0030] Preferably, the pressing sleeve 2 is further provided with a pressing part 23 for pressing the spray head 3 on the side near the spray head 3. The spray head 3 abuts against the pressing part 23. Through the design of the pressing part, the spray head can be easily operated to make it spray or stop spraying.
[0031] Preferably, the spray head 3 includes an abutment portion 30 that can abut against the pressing portion 23, and a conduit 31 that can communicate with the spray channel 4.
[0032] Preferably, the inner side of the pressing sleeve 2 is also provided with a sealing ring 24 for sealing. The sealing ring is located inside the pressing sleeve, which can effectively prevent liquid or gas from leaking from the side of the pressing sleeve, provide better sealing performance, and ensure the normal operation of the pressing sleeve. This can enhance the reliability and stability of the spray head, thereby improving the service life and efficiency of the entire device.
[0033] Preferably, the first abutting groove 11 and the second abutting groove 12 are symmetrically arranged; the first abutting plate 21 and the second abutting plate 22 are symmetrically arranged.
